Kiwi Startup JUCEBOX Selected for Web Summit ALPHA Programme

30 OCTOBER 2015

New Zealand tech start-up JUCEBOX has achieved a major opportunity, being selected for the ALPHA Programme at the world’s most influential tech event, Web Summit, happening in Dublin next week, the 3rd – 5th November this year.

The ALPHA programme is for selected start-ups that meet Web Summit criteria for innovation and potential, giving selected companies free exhibition space, mentoring and access to thousands of potential tech investors.

Web Summit has been described as “the best technology conference on the planet,” and this year will attract more than 30,000 registered attendees and 1,500 technology journalists from around the world.

JUCEBOX founder Ulrich Frerk says that the opportunity is “massive”.

Last year the 40 startups that exhibited at Web Summit went on to raise around USD 1 Billion in funding in the months following the event.

“Being selected as an ALPHA is great recognition that JUCEBOX is the right product at the right time to capitalise on the explosion of smart buildings and devices worldwide,” he said.

JUCEBOX is described as an ‘Universal Device Communicator’ specifically designed to solve the problems caused by the lack of connectivity and communication between the growing number of smart devices, building control systems and machines in a person’s home, business or social network.

Utilising its own operating system, the jOS, and powerful purpose designed hardware, the JUCEBOX can communicate in all device languages at a phenomenal speed to effectively operate all kinds of devices, appliances and machines.

“We’re seeing a huge number of products being released into the market with ‘smart’ capabilities, but until now there is no single device that can effectively bring them all together with other ‘dumb’ technologies into a functioning eco-system,” Frerk says.

“JUCEBOX can do this and is uniquely positioned to be the leading product in this exciting new category,” he said.

JUCEBOX is powered by a balanced team of entrepreneurs and business people all of whom bring skills, talent and experience to the table. Technology entrepreneur Ulrich Frerk takes the helm, ably supported by Chad Carter, both utilizing skills and experience in technology, distribution and operations. Driving strategic direction and execution, Michael Hunt draws on his business experience in start-ups and entry into world markets, Nick Jack brings his Legal and finance experience oversight and Paul Blomfield’s experience is in media, PR and Communications.

Roland Meissner provides branding and design skills to the team, supported by creative guru Murry Pretcherer, completing a well rounded team able to monetise the JUCEBOX concept and to blue sky great opportunities to take JUCEBOX to market and into the future.

“Being selected to be part of the ALPHA programme is the kind of endorsement we need to attract the investment to bring it to market,” he said.
